About research

I am passionate about investigating viral and bacterial pathogens transmitted by mosquitoes and ticks and exploring wildlife microbiome in the search of potential human pathogens and understand microbial transkingdom interactions. This type of research I perform it by using molecular biology, genomics, metagenomics, and bioinformatics.
